Nylon/PA Insert Bonding Issues
A customer sent in some sample parts which were 30% glass filled Nylon 6,6 with a Santoprene™ brand TPV 191-55PA overmold. The overmold was experiencing adhesion lower than the customer required. After discussing the issue with the customer, two possible solutions were presented. First, they could stick with Santoprene™ brand TPV 191-55PA and preheat the insert, as well as run the Santoprene™ brand TPV 191-55PA melt temperature to the upper limit. This would help increase the bond strength between the two materials. The second solution, which was implemented and solved the problem, was to switch to a newly formulated Santoprene™ brand TPV 8191-60B500 grade, which was developed for increased adhesion to several polyamide substrates for cold insert molding applications.
